    Ingrid van der Wacht

    Chair Membership Committee, World Design Week

    Atlanta

    Ingrid founded her own company Factor-I (2001), where she works as a connector, communicator and conceptor with a focus on co/design for people and the planet.

    Over the years she has initiated projects for the use of design as a driver for social innovation, economic growth, and sustainable development. She has extensive experience in cross-sectorial partnerships between public authorities, industries, businesses and designers – and may be first and foremost the users - with a focus on new methodologies to co-design.

    It is Ingrid’s belief that the creative power of design - when well managed and well understood - can help us solve problems the world faces today. She often speaks at national and international congresses about Dutch design for social and economic innovation and the developments and results in Brainport, the region of Eindhoven in particular. As a connector, she also facilitates congresses, workshops, and events. Ingrid received a Master of Arts degree from the University of Tilburg, studied French and marketing.
